commit 99caeccbbcddaf33b405338bae624ba0f7bb733c
parent 6f1b9d7e94496543eacc63807b99fa29059ed300
Author: Hamish Downer <dmishd@gmail.com>
Date: Fri, 4 Feb 2011 00:06:52 +0000
only do signature to_s when it will work
Diffstat:
1 file changed, 3 insertions(+), 1 deletion(-)
diff --git a/lib/sup/crypto.rb b/lib/sup/crypto.rb
@@ -153,7 +153,9 @@ EOS
end
end
- summary_line = simplify_sig_line(verify_result.signatures[0].to_s, all_trusted)
+ if valid || !unknown
+ summary_line = simplify_sig_line(verify_result.signatures[0].to_s, all_trusted)
+ end
if all_output_lines.length == 0
Chunk::CryptoNotice.new :valid, "Encrypted message wasn't signed", all_output_lines